#479bf4 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#479bf4 is composed of 27.8% red, 60.8% green and 95.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 70.9% cyan, 36.5% magenta, 0% yellow and 4.3% black. It has a hue angle of 210.9 degrees, a saturation of 88.7% and a lightness of 61.8%. #479bf4 color hex could be obtained by blending #8effff with #0037e9. Closest websafe color is: #3399ff.

#479bf4 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#479bf4 has RGB values of R:71, G:155, B:244 and CMYK values of C:0.71, M:0.36, Y:0, K:0.04. Its decimal value is 4692980.

Shades and Tints of #479bf4
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000101 is the darkest color, while #eef6fe is the lightest one.

Tones of #479bf4
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#9a9da2 is the less saturated color, while #409bfc is the most saturated one.
